ONPE finished processing the 100 Percent minutes of the Second Presidential Elections

The National Office of Electoral Processes (ONPE) ended on Thursday, June 9, to process 100 percent of the electoral rolls corresponding to the Second Presidential Election, after incorporating the last seven acts from Ayacucho, which delayed for climatological reasons and security.

ONPE finished processing 100% of minutes of the General Elections and Andean Parliament 2016

The National Office of Electoral Processes (ONPE) concluded on the eve of the processing of 100 percent of the minutes of the General Elections and Andean Parliament 2016, on Sunday, April 10, after counting a group of records from abroad.
